Bengaluru Hosts Inaugural DealClave Forum for Real Estate and Urban Development Leaders

A gathering of real estate stakeholders in Bengaluru has brought renewed attention to the challenges and opportunities shaping India’s urban development landscape. The leadership forum, attended by developers, investors, consultants and sector professionals, focused on the future of housing, infrastructure delivery, investment trends and the evolving role of cities in supporting long-term economic growth. Held in Bengaluru, one of India’s fastest-growing metropolitan regions, the event reflected increasing efforts by industry participants to address the interconnected issues of housing supply, urban infrastructure, sustainability and investment. As Indian cities continue to absorb growing populations and economic activity, discussions around responsible development have become increasingly significant for both policymakers and market participants.

The Bengaluru real estate forum comes at a time when the city is experiencing rapid expansion across residential, commercial and mixed-use development segments. Demand for housing remains strong, supported by employment growth in technology, research, manufacturing and service industries. At the same time, infrastructure pressures related to mobility, water availability and urban services continue to influence development decisions. Industry experts participating in the discussions highlighted the importance of aligning future projects with infrastructure capacity. Urban planners have increasingly argued that housing and commercial developments must be integrated with transport networks, public services and environmental considerations to ensure long-term liveability. Such concerns are particularly relevant in Bengaluru, where population growth and economic expansion have accelerated land-use changes across the metropolitan region.

The Bengaluru real estate forum also reflected broader shifts occurring within India’s property sector. Developers are increasingly focusing on project quality, compliance standards and sustainability features as buyers become more conscious of environmental performance and operational efficiency. Green building practices, energy-efficient designs and improved resource management are gradually becoming part of mainstream development strategies. Another key theme emerging from industry discussions was the need for balanced urban growth. Experts noted that future investment should not only focus on premium developments but also address housing accessibility, public infrastructure and community-oriented planning. As cities expand, the challenge lies in ensuring that economic gains translate into improved quality of life for a wider section of residents.

The forum additionally examined evolving investment patterns within the real estate sector. Institutional capital continues to show interest in residential, commercial and logistics assets, particularly in cities with strong economic fundamentals and infrastructure pipelines. Bengaluru remains a major beneficiary of these trends due to its diversified economy and sustained demand across multiple property segments. Urban economists suggest that platforms bringing together developers, investors and policy stakeholders can help improve coordination around city-building priorities. While investment remains a critical driver of growth, future urban success will increasingly depend on how effectively cities manage sustainability, resilience and inclusivity. As Bengaluru continues its transformation into a larger and more complex metropolitan region, discussions emerging from such industry forums are likely to influence future development strategies. The effectiveness of these conversations will ultimately be measured by how well they contribute to creating more connected, resilient and people-centred urban environments.
